云数据库 RDS for MySQL

 

云数据库 RDS for MySQL拥有即开即用、稳定可靠、安全运行、弹性伸缩、轻松管理、经济实用等特点,让您更加专注业务发展。

 
 

    mysql唯一索引和主键 更多内容
  • 唯一索引

    唯一索引 GaussDB (DWS)不支持唯一索引(约束)与主键约束联合使用。DSC工具迁移时会根据GaussDB(DWS)的特性进行相应适配。 MySQL唯一索引(约束)与主键约束联合使用的场景在工具迁移时会与OLAP场景下的分布键构成复杂的关系。工具暂不支持唯一索引(约束)与主键约束联合使用的场景。

    来自:帮助中心

    查看更多 →

  • 唯一约束和唯一索引有什么区别?

    唯一约束唯一索引有什么区别? 答:唯一约束唯一索引的主要区别如下: 唯一约束唯一索引概念不同。 唯一约束确保一列或者一组列中包含的数据对于表中所有的行都是唯一的。 如果没有声明DISTRIBUTE BY REPLICATION,则唯一约束的列集合中必须包含分布列。唯一索引

    来自:帮助中心

    查看更多 →

  • 唯一约束和唯一索引有什么区别?

    唯一约束唯一索引有什么区别? 答:唯一约束唯一索引的主要区别如下: 唯一约束唯一索引概念不同。 唯一约束确保一列或者一组列中包含的数据对于表中所有的行都是唯一的。 如果没有声明DISTRIBUTE BY REPLICATION,则唯一约束的列集合中必须包含分布列。唯一索引

    来自:帮助中心

    查看更多 →

  • GaussDB(DWS)唯一约束和唯一索引有什么区别?

    段组合值的唯一性。CREATE UNIQUE INDEX创建唯一索引唯一约束唯一索引功能上不同 约束主要是为了保证数据的完整性,索引主要是为了辅助查询。 唯一约束唯一索引使用方法上不同 唯一约束唯一索引,都可以实现列数据的唯一,列值可以有NULL。 创建唯一约束,会自动

    来自:帮助中心

    查看更多 →

  • UGO结构迁移阶段1:表、主键、唯一键/索引等

    单击“下一步”进入语法转换页面,单击“启动”进行语法转换。 单击“下一步”进入对象校正页面,选择需要跳过的对象。本阶段主要迁移用户、角色、权限、表、主键唯一键、唯一索引、Type、Type body、Function、procedure、package body、view,不迁移的对象可单击“跳过迁移”。

    来自:帮助中心

    查看更多 →

  • DRS主键或者唯一键不一致导致数据不一致需要怎样处理

    DRS主键或者唯一键不一致导致数据不一致需要怎样处理 场景描述 MySQLMySQL实时同步,目标数据库已经存在表结构,增量阶段发现数据不一致,同时目标数据库结构与源数据库不同。 可能原因 目标数据库的唯一索引或者主键与源数据库不一致,尤其是目标数据库唯一索引主键)比源数据库

    来自:帮助中心

    查看更多 →

  • 普通索引和前缀索引

    普通索引前缀索引 GaussDB(DWS)不支持前缀索引,也不支持内联普通索引。DSC工具迁移时会根据GaussDB(DWS)的特性将其迁移为普通索引。 内联普通(前缀)索引。 输入示例 1 2 3 4 5 6 CREATE TABLE IF NOT EXISTS `public`

    来自:帮助中心

    查看更多 →

  • DRS全量阶段迁移过慢或者进度不更新可能原因

    ”列的“查看详情”,查看具体对象的迁移进度。 排查源库表主键索引情况: 源库大表缺少主键非空唯一索引,以MySQL为例,可以在源库执行show create table <数据库名>.<表名>查询是否有主键或非空唯一索引。 排查源库是否有结束长连接现象: 源库为其他云上数据库

    来自:帮助中心

    查看更多 →

  • GaussDB(for MySQL)索引设计规范

    那么最好在最小集合abef上分别建立唯一索引。 即使在应用层做了完善的校验控制,只要没有唯一索引,根据墨菲定律,必然有脏数据产生。 同时需要考虑建立的唯一索引对查询是否真正有帮助,没有帮助的索引可以考虑删除; 需要考虑多建立的索引对插入性能的影响,根据唯一性相关的数据正确性需求

    来自:帮助中心

    查看更多 →

  • 表和索引

    索引 搜索表 创建索引 索引使用约束 父主题: 全文检索

    来自:帮助中心

    查看更多 →

  • 表和索引

    索引 搜索表 创建索引 索引使用约束 父主题: 全文检索

    来自:帮助中心

    查看更多 →

  • DDL

    一致,则可进行分区普通表数据的交换;GaussDB需要保证普通表分区表的被删除列严格对齐才能进行分区普通表数据的交换。 MySQLGaussDB的哈希算法不同,所以两者在相同的hash分区存储的数据可能不一致,导致最后交换的数据也可能不一致。 MySQL的分区表不支持外键

    来自:帮助中心

    查看更多 →

  • DDL

    交换。 MySQL在分区表或普通表上进行DROP列操作后,表结构仍然一致,则可进行分区普通表数据的交换;GaussDB需要保证普通表分区表的被删除列严格对齐才能进行分区普通表数据的交换。 MySQLGaussDB的哈希算法不同,所以两者在相同的hash分区存储的数据可能不一致,导致最后交换的数据也可能不一致。

    来自:帮助中心

    查看更多 →

  • 字符串数据类型

    GaussDB的自定义函数参数返回值不支持长度校验,存储过程参数不支持长度校验,MySQL支持。 GaussDB的自定义函数存储过程中的临时变量支持长度校验以及严格宽松模式下的报错截断告警,MySQL不支持。 输入二进制或十六进制字符串时,GaussDB输出为十六进制,MySQL中根据ASCII码表转义,无法转义的输出为空。

    来自:帮助中心

    查看更多 →

  • 字符串数据类型

    GaussDB的自定义函数参数返回值不支持长度校验,存储过程参数不支持长度校验,MySQL支持。 GaussDB的自定义函数存储过程中的临时变量支持长度校验以及严格宽松模式下的报错截断告警,MySQL不支持。 输入二进制或十六进制字符串时,GaussDB输出为十六进制,MySQL中根据ASCII码表转义,无法转义的输出为空。

    来自:帮助中心

    查看更多 →

  • MySQL数据同步对源数据库和目标数据库有什么影响

    MySQL数据同步对源数据库目标数据库有什么影响 以下数据以MySQL2MySQL大规格实时同步任务为例,不同规格对数据库的连接数存在差异,仅供参考。 DRS对源数据库的压力及影响 全量(初始化)阶段,DRS需要从源库将所有存量数据查询一次。DRS查询使用简单SQL语句,对源库

    来自:帮助中心

    查看更多 →

  • 软件包安装失败,提示唯一索引冲突

    查询到冲突的数据后,采取以下几种方式处理。 删除安装包内的数据。 删除环境内的数据。 使用前后置脚本,删除或修改目标环境中已有数据。 脚本、服务编排工作流之外的元数据,如果存在名称同名且id不同,或者id相同名称不同的数据,也会报这种错误,不要在开发环境删除数据并建同名资源,请新建不同名的资源。

    来自:帮助中心

    查看更多 →

  • 数据库使用规范

    在不同的库或表中,要保证所有存储相同数据的列名列类型必须一致。 数据库基本设计规范 所有表如果没有特殊需求,都要使用InnoDB存储引擎。InnoDB存储引擎支持事务、行级锁、具有更好的恢复性、高并发下性能更强。 数据库表的字符集统一使用UTF8字符集,避免由于字符集的转换产生乱码。 所有的表字段都需要添加

    来自:帮助中心

    查看更多 →

  • DDL

    一致,则可进行分区普通表数据的交换;GaussDB需要保证普通表分区表的被删除列严格对齐才能进行分区普通表数据的交换。 MySQLGaussDB的哈希算法不同,所以两者在相同的hash分区存储的数据可能不一致,导致最后交换的数据也可能不一致。 MySQL的分区表不支持外键

    来自:帮助中心

    查看更多 →

  • 配置MySQL目的端参数

    写入数据的目标表名,单击输入框后面的按钮可进入表的选择界面。 该参数支持配置为时间宏变量,且一个路径名中可以有多个宏定义变量。使用时间宏变量定时任务配合,可以实现定期同步新增数据,详细说明请参见使用时间宏变量完成增量同步。 说明: 如果配置了时间宏变量,通过 DataArts Studio 数据开发调度 CDM 迁移作

    来自:帮助中心

    查看更多 →

  • 对于千万或亿级的超大表如何高效写入数据或创建索引

    'value3'); 插入多条数据时,尽量选择手动控制事务插入 通过手动控制事务,可以将多条执行单元合并为一个事务,避免多个事务的开销,同时保证数据的完整性一致性。 示例如下: insert into table1 values(1,'value1'),(2,'value2'),(3,'value3');

    来自:帮助中心

    查看更多 →

共105条
看了本文的人还看了